HB Workplaces is Hiring a Project Engineer Assistant - Ancillary Specialist Near Draper, UT

Job Summary:

HB Build is looking for a dedicated Project Engineer (Ancillary Specialist) to join our innovative interior construction team. The Ancillary Specialist will play a crucial role in supporting the design, planning, and execution of projects, focusing on sophisticated interior construction products such as roller shades, sound masking, raised flooring, and other ancillary functions. This position requires a technically proficient individual with strong problem-solving skills, attention to detail, and the ability to work collaboratively across various teams to ensure projects meet client specifications, budgets, and schedules.

Key Responsibilities:

Project Support and Coordination:

  • Assist in the development of project plans, including scope, goals, deliverables, timelines, and resources.
  • Coordinate with internal teams and external vendors to ensure project components, particularly roller shades, sound masking systems, and raised flooring, are delivered and installed as planned.
  • Provide technical support and guidance to project teams during the design and execution phases.

Design and Modeling:

  • Utilize agile modeling technologies to create and update design models that meet client specifications.
  • Collaborate with clients and project teams to reconfigure and update designs on-the-fly, ensuring they align with project requirements.
  • Ensure accurate and detailed modeling for manufacturing and installation purposes.

Take Offs and Estimating:

  • Perform take offs and prepare accurate estimates for roller shades, sound masking, raised flooring, and other ancillary functions.
  • Ensure all estimates are detailed and reflect the project’s scope, budget, and timeline.

Quality Assurance:

  • Conduct quality checks on project deliverables to ensure they meet HB Build’s standards and client expectations.
  • Assist in the development and implementation of quality control processes.

Technical Documentation:

  • Prepare and maintain comprehensive project documentation, including technical drawings, specifications, and reports.
  • Ensure all documentation is up-to-date and accessible to relevant stakeholders.

Risk Management:

  • Identify potential technical risks and assist in developing mitigation strategies.
  • Monitor and report on project risks and issues, providing solutions to resolve them promptly.

Client and Stakeholder Interaction:

  • Serve as a technical point of contact for clients, providing updates and addressing technical inquiries.
  • Conduct site visits and client meetings as needed to ensure project alignment and satisfaction.

Qualifications:

Education:

Bachelor’s degree in Engineering, Architecture, Construction Management, or a related field.

Experience:

Minimum of 3-5 years of experience in a project engineering role within the construction industry, preferably with a focus on interior construction.

Experience with agile modeling technologies and construction project management software.

Certifications:

Relevant certifications (e.g., EIT, LEED AP) are a plus.

Skills:

Technical Proficiency:

  • Proficiency in CAD software and other design tools (e.g., AutoCAD, Revit).
  • Familiarity with project management software (e.g., Procore, Buildertrend).
  • Ability to read and interpret architectural plan sets accurately.

Communication:

  • Strong verbal and written communication skills.
  • Ability to effectively communicate technical information to non-technical stakeholders.

Problem-Solving:

  • Excellent analytical and problem-solving skills.
  • Ability to think creatively and provide innovative solutions to technical challenges.

Organizational:

  • Strong organizational skills and attention to detail.
  • Ability to manage multiple tasks and priorities effectively.

Working Conditions:

  • This position may require occasional travel to project sites and client locations.
  • Flexibility to work extended hours during critical project phases.
